Transaction 86c9eff7759a82a1390708219f1f81310ef33724140470c7f58f919c074e3207
1 Input
1 Output
-
86c9eff7759a82a1390708219f1f81310ef33724140470c7f58f919c074e3207:0
- value
- 511274
- script pubkey
- OP_0 OP_PUSHBYTES_20 54b472f8a76ce053976a9c21ea5bec6c1e9fb6f7
- address
- bc1q2j689798dns989m2nss75klvds0fldhhfwswzg